SUBJECT: Stege Sanitary District Conflict of Interest Code
SPECIFIC REQUEST(S) OR RECOMMENDATION(S) & BACKGROUND AND JUSTIFICATION
Recommended Action:
Revise the attached Conflict of Interest Code to delete
section 400 subsections (d) and (e) . Reletter section 400
subsection (f ) as subsection (d) . Reletter section 400
subsection (g) as subsection (e) . In section 500 subsection (f ) ,
replace the reference to section 400(e) with a reference to
section 400(d) . Approve the attached Conflict of Interest Code
as revised and- substitute that code for the existing Stege
Sanitary District Conflict of Interest Code.
Background:
The Board of Directors of the Stege Sanitary District
adopted the attached code and has submitted it for approval ,
pursuant to Government Code section 87303. In the attached code,
the District incorporated all general amendments to conflict of
interest codes passed by the Board of Supervisors since 1976 .
The District's code includes provisions from the December 19,
1978 general amendment which were superseded by the January 6,
1981 General Amendment. The above-recommended revisions would
remove those provisions which were superseded by the January 6,
1981 amendment.

. "APPENDIX A"
At9ENDE0 CONFLICT OF INTEREST CODE
OF THE
STEGE SANITARY DISTRICT
SECTION 100. Purpose. pursuant to the provisions of Government
code Sections 87300, et seq., the Board of Directors of Stege Sanitary
District hereby adopts the following Conflict of Interest Code. Nothing
contained herein is intended to modify or ahridge the provisions of the
Political Reform Acl: of 1.974 (Government Code Section 81000).. The
provisions of this Code are additional to Government Code Section 87100 and
other laws pertaining to conflicts of interest. Except as otherwise
indicated, the definitions of said Act and regulations adopted pursuant
thereto are incorporated herein and this Code shall be interpreted in a
manner consistent therewith.
SECTION 200. Designated Positions. The positions listed on
Exhibit "A" are designated positiions. Officers and employees holding those
positions are designated employees and are deemed to make, or participate in
the making of, decisions which may forseeahly have a material effect on a
financial interest.
SECTION 300. Amended by County Resolution dated July 2, 1988.
Disclosure Statements. Designated positions shall he assigned to one or
more of the disclosure categories set forth in Exhibit "B". Each designated
employee shall file an annual statement disclosing that employee's interest
in investments, business positions, real properly, and income, designated as
reportable under the category to which the employee's position is assigned.
SECTION 400. Place and Time of Filing.
(a) All designated employees requ-ire_d to submit a statement of
financial interest shall file the original with the Secretary of the Board
of Directors.
(b) In the case of agency heads an(.] the members of hoards and
commissions, the Secretary of the Board of Directors shall make and retain a
copy of each statement and forward the original to the County Clerk of
Contra Costa County.

SECTION 600. Disqualification. Designated employees must
disqualify themselves from making of any decisions in which they have a
reportable financial interest, when it is reasonably foreseeable that such
interest may he materially affected by the decision. No designated employee
shall be required to disqualify himself with respect to any matter which
could not be legally acted upon or decided without his participation.

EXHIBIT "B"
DISCLOSURE CATEGORIES
General Rule
An investment, interest in real property, or income is reportable
if the business entity in which the investment is held, the interest in real
property, or the income or source of income may foreseeably be affected
materially by any decision made or participated in by the designated
employee by virtue of the employee's position.
Designated Employees in Category "I " must report:
All investments , interests in real property, income, and any
business entity in which the person is a director, officer, partner,
trustee, employee, or holds any position of management. Financial interests
are reportable only if located within Stege Sanitary District or if the
business entity is doing business or planning to do business in the District
(and such plans are known by the designated employee) or has done business
within the district at any time during the two years prior to the filing of
the statement.
Designated Employees in Category "2" must report:
Investments in any business entity, and income from many source and
status as a director, officer, partner, trustee, employee, or holder of a
position of management in any business entity, which has within the last two
years contracted, or foreseeably may contract, with Stege Sanitary District
to provide services, supplies, materials, machinery, or equipment to such
District.
